January Weather in Wald am Arlberg, Austria

Last updated: February 26, 2025

In Wald am Arlberg, Austria, January heralds a chilly winter embrace, with maximum temperatures reaching a brisk 8°C (46°F) and average lows plummeting to around -5°C (23°F). Residents and visitors alike might brace themselves for the biting cold, given the occasional minimum temperature dipping to an astonishing -29°C (-20°F). Coupled with 145 mm (5.7 in) of precipitation over 12 days, the region's humidity hovers at a notable 92%, creating a predominantly frosty atmosphere. January Precipitation in Wald am Arlberg

In January, Wald am Arlberg experiences a significant precipitation total of 145 mm (5.7 in) over the course of 12 days. This marks a robust start to the year, with precipitation levels notably higher than in February, when the amount drops to 105 mm (4.1 in) despite maintaining the same number of rainy days. As winter continues, March sees a rebound with 136 mm (5.4 in), suggesting a pattern of variable but substantial precipitation in the colder months. January Humidity in Wald am Arlberg

In January, Wald am Arlberg experiences a notably high humidity level of 92%, setting the tone for a winter month cloaked in moisture. This peak gradually gives way to a slight decrease, with February and March recording 89% and 87% humidity, respectively. As spring approaches in April, humidity continues to decline, settling at 84%. The trend continues into May, where it reaches 80%, reflecting the milder climate as the weather transitions. This slight dip persists through the summer months, with June and July hovering around 82% and 83%. However, August sees a return to 80%, followed by a resurgence in humidity as autumn rolls in, peaking again at 90% in both October and December. January UV Index in Wald am Arlberg

In January, Wald am Arlberg experiences a low UV Index of 2, indicating minimal risk for sunburn with an average burn time of 45 minutes. As winter transitions into spring, the UV Index steadily increases, reaching moderate levels by February and peaking at high levels in March. This gradual rise signals a shift, as exposure risk escalates with warmer months ahead. By April, the UV Index jumps to 8, classified as very high, necessitating careful sun protection for reduced burn times of just 15 minutes. This pattern continues throughout the summer, with July and June hitting a peak UV Index of 10, where appropriate precautions are essential for outdoor enthusiasts.
